You get your bouquet from the Disney Florist by working with one of their dedicated wedding coordinators, so they don't show wedding floral on the site (though a lot of the dessert party decorations are on the site). I know some of the Downtown Disney hotels work with the WDW Florist for weddings, but I'm not sure if they deliver gift arrangements to rooms there. For a floral arrangement to be delivered to your room, you might be better off going with one of the national services, like Teleflora or FTD or ProFlowers. And they may be cheaper! :thumbsup2

You can only use an outside florist if your wedding is A) not inside a park and B) not outdoors. The exception is personal floral, like bouquets and boutonnieres.
I think many people find that outside florists are either cheaper or, if they cost as much as Disney, give you a lot more for your money. However, since most people are required to use Disney Floral by the location they choose, they usually work with Disney Floral to achieve the look they want at a price they can afford.
In general, what you see on the Wish Book is a VERY small sampling of the options available in every category (flowers, decor, locations, etc.), and the prices are almost always wrong. I wouldn't make any decisions based on it. :thumbsup2
